Rearranged

My whole layout you rearranged
fragments fit my shredded heart,  
revived by a blackout unplanned; 

Cabinets you couldn’t leave closed, 
repairing hinges that had fallen apart; 
My whole layout you rearranged; 

Led me down a route untouched 
unprepared for all you would impart, 
revived by a blackout unplanned; 

All that was familiar now changed
as I stretch along this new chart;
My whole layout you rearranged;  

Doors and windows you have opened,  
transformed this home from the start;
revived by a blackout unplanned; 

Commencement began at the end 
I am excited to finally depart;
My whole layout you rearranged,
revived by a blackout unplanned.
